(VOVWORLD) -Prime Minister Nguyen Xuan Phuc has requested that Vietnam must become the world’s center of producing and exporting forestry products by 2025.

At a forum to seek solutions to  developing timber industry in Hanoi on Friday, the Prime Minister called for efforts to earn 11 billion USD from timber exports this year, 13 billion USD in 2020, and 20 billion USD in 2025. He said:“In the next decade, Vietnam must enter a group of 15 countries with biggest agriculture and become a leading timber exporter in the world. Currently, Vietnam’s timber products account for only 6% of the world market worth 430 billion USD. How many percent of the world market share will Vietnam contribute to by 2030? Is it 20%, 30%, or 50%? How should we do to achieve these goals? All these require a big strategy.”

Last year, Vietnam exported forestry products worth 9.4 billion USD with an export surplus of more than 7 billion USD. Vietnam is now the 5th largest exporter of timber in the world, 2nd in Asia, and 1st in Southeast Asia. The country has 4,500 timber processors and exporters. The national forestry sector has grown rapidly, providing a livelihood to 25 million people.
